
Le Conserve Della Nonna Vegan Porcini Mushroom Sauce (190g)
Savor the rich, earthy flavor of Le Conserve Della Nonna Vegan Porcini Mushroom Sauce, a true taste of the Italian forest. Made with premium porcini mushrooms, tomatoes, and extra virgin olive oil, this sauce is completely vegan and dairy-free, offering a deep, authentic flavor without any compromise. Perfect for creating gourmet pasta dishes, risottos, or as a topping for polenta and grilled vegetables. Crafted in Italy with natural, high-quality ingredients — just like homemade.
How to enjoy:
Heat gently and toss with your favorite pasta, or serve over risotto or crostini for a rustic Italian appetizer.
